Description
Lot 1: An ongoing, inclusive physical activity / sports programme that all NHS colleagues will be able to easily sign up to and access. This could include:
• A series of online activities or home workouts (such as yoga, HIIT, pilates, boxercise, Zumba), scheduled at regular intervals throughout the year. Frequency can be determined by the supplier, but should be regular (i.e a minimum of one per week, hosted by a professional/expert of that activity) and offered at varying times (i.e some in mornings, some in the evening to account for the different working patterns of our NHS colleagues).
• Access to the above sessions through an easy to use, accessible app or digital/online platform
• Community challenges that builds on the "Our NHS People" brand and encourages communities or teams of colleagues to support one another with their wellbeing. For example, setting local challenges to walk a number of miles as a team.
• Opportunities for staff to access sporting and adventurous challenges, either through separate programmes or expeditions, and also designed to enhance self-confidence, resilience and leadership as well as being able to give back to their communities
Lot 2: A learning and development offer that educates and informs colleagues of the benefits of looking after your health and wellbeing. This could include:
• A regular series of online community events and webinars, featuring motivational speakers such as athletes, personal trainers, dieticians, lifestyle and wellbeing speakers, armed forces colleagues, medical professionals, who can talk through focussed topics on physical health and wellbeing and identify the links between this programme and other national programmes such as the Prevention Team's staff weight loss programme. This could be delivered virtually or face to face, dependent on Covid restrictions.
• Places for NHS staff to access a training programme on topics such as nutrition, exercise
• An online, group coaching programme that aims to upskill communities of health and wellbeing champions to feel confident in talking to colleagues about physical health
• An online video that provides tailored support to upskilling line managers to talk about physical health in wellbeing conversations
Lot 1 £ 125k Exc VAT
Lot 2 £ 100k Exc VAT
